Abstract
930,472. Pressing glass; compositions. BAUSCH & LOMB Inc. Jan. 5, 1961 [Jan. 7, 1960], No. 482/61. Class 56. A glass article is made by heating a mass of glass particles of varying sizes to a temperature of at least 300‹ C. but below the softening point of the glass and pressing the mass at a pressure between 10,000 and 50,000 pounds per square inch for a sufficient time for the smaller porticles to close the gaps between the larger to bond the particles into a cohesive body. The chosen temperature is preferably at least 50‹ C. below the softening temperature. Data are given of suitable particle sizes, temperatures and pressures to produce bodies of the following compositions : Specification 913,175 is referred to.
